GILLINGHAM v WALSALL PREVIEW

Posted on: Fri 29 Jan 2010

Gillingham will be hoping to extend their current unbeaten run this Saturday when they face Walsall at krbs Priestfield Stadium, kick-off 3.00pm.

TEAM NEWS - GILLINGHAM

Gillingham's lengthy injury problems are finally starting to ease, Josh Gowling (groin) should return after missing the midweek trip to Hartlepool, while Curtis Weston (hip) and Danny Jackman (shoulder) are also in contention for a place in the squad.

The Gills reported no new injuries after the trip to Victoria Park so the only definite absentee is Simon King (ankle ligaments). The centre-half has returned from rehabilitation at Lilleshall and is hoping to get the all clear to resume jogging when he visits his specialist next week.

CURRENT FORM:

Mark Stimson's men are unbeaten in both of their previous two league outings, though a brace of draws leaves the Gills sitting 19th in the table. The match ended all square, 0-0, when the two sides met at the Bescot Stadium earlier in the season and Gillingham will fancy their chances of taking something from the game.

TEAM NEWS - WALSALL

Captain Mark Hughes is a doubt for the Saddlers, the midfielder injured his ankle in the recent clash with Brighton and missed Tuesday night's defeat to Norwich City.

Striker Steve Jones has been struggling with a niggling groin injury and could also miss out on the travelling squad. 

CURRENT FORM:

Tuesday night's 1-2 home defeat against Norwich means the Saddlers have failed to record a win in their last six outings, collecting five defeats and only one draw since the end of November. Chris Hutchings team are currently 12th in League One but have a decent away record this season with four wins, two draws and five defeats on the road in 2009/10.
